Skip to content

the driver does not support changes in DNS records #17

@trombik

Description

@trombik

the original WireGuard implementation resolves DNS name of peer endpoint once at startup. it does not re-resolve the DNS name. the developer said "it's not a bug". a script, reresolve-dns, to "refresh" addresses is provided for Un*x machines. i believe this behavior is not part of the spec, but other implementations, including the upstream and OpenBSD's wg(4) for example, do the same. One implementation supports DNS resolution in its driver (DNS Updates to WireGuard Endpoints | Pro Custodibus).

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ions